A new study warns that about thirty percent of the world’s people may not have enough water by the year 2025.
A private American organization called Population Action International did the new study. It says more than three hundred and thirty-five million people lack enough water now. The people live in twenty-eight countries. Most of the countries are in Africa or the Middle East.
P-A-I researcher Robert Engelman says by the year 2025, about three thousand million people may lack water. At least 18 more countries are expected to have severe water problems. The demand for water keeps increasing. Yet the amount of water on Earth stays the same. The report says lack of water in the future may result in several problems. It may increase health problems. Lack of water often means drinking waters not safe.
Mr. Engelman says there are problems all over the world because of diseases, such as cholera (霍乱), which are carried in water. Lack of water may also result in more international conflict. Countries may have to compete (竞争) for water in the future. Some countries now get sixty percent of their fresh water from other countries. This is true of Egypt, the Netherlands, Cambodia, Syria, Sudan and Iraq.
The Population Action International study gives several solutions to the water problem. One way, it says, is to find ways to use water for more than one purpose. Another way is to teach people to be careful not to waste water. A third way is to use less water of agriculture.

27、 It’s not easy to see a team get 11 straight wins in a tournament(锦标赛). However, the Chinese women’s volleyball team has done it!
On September 29th, 2019, China won the Women’s Volleyball World Cup trophy(奖杯) in Japan. China won the gold medal with perfect 11-0 record. It was also the team’s 10th world title. “The trophy is the best gift to celebrate the 70th birthday of New China,” People’s Daily said in an article.
The Chinese women’s volleyball team has long been the pride of all Chinese. In the 1980s, the team won five world titles in a row, which raised people’s confidence at the time. Since then, its fighting spirit has inspired generations of people, both within the team and across the country. People always follow the women’s volleyball as an example and learn from their spirit of never giving up.
Working hard was key to the team’s success. The World Cup was played in several different cities and team didn’t have much time to train. But they trained hard as soon as possible. On September 25th, for example, they arrived in Osaka at 2:30 p.m. and started training only an hour later.
Never giving up, especially during difficult times, is also part of the team’s fighting spirit, according to head coach Lang Ping. Many of the team’s members kept on playing even after being injured.
With their latest win, the girls are ready to prepare for next year’s Tokyo Olympics.
